BpyTop - เครื่องมือตรวจสอบทรัพยากรสำหรับ Linux
BpyTOP เป็นอีกหนึ่งโปรแกรมอรรถประโยชน์บรรทัดคำสั่ง Linux สำหรับการตรวจสอบทรัพยากรท่ามกลางโปรแกรมอรรถประโยชน์อื่นๆ มากมาย เช่น top, Htop, Bashtop ฯลฯ ผู้ใช้ bashtop สามารถคาดหวังคุณสมบัติที่คล้ายกันใน bpytop เนื่องจาก bpytop ได้รับการย้ายจาก bashtop และเขียนด้วยภาษา Python ทั้งหมด Bpytop ใช้งานได้กับ Linux และ macOS ต่างๆ
คุณสมบัติ BpyTOP
- UI ที่รวดเร็วและตอบสนอง
- รองรับคีย์บอร์ดและเมาส์
- รองรับตัวกรองหลายตัว
- SIGTERM, SIGKILL, SIGINT สามารถส่งไปยังกระบวนการที่เลือกได้
- กราฟปรับขนาดอัตโนมัติสำหรับการใช้งานเครือข่าย ความเร็วในการอ่านและเขียนปัจจุบันสำหรับดิสก์
การติดตั้ง BpyTOP – เครื่องมือตรวจสอบทรัพยากรใน Linux
มีหลายวิธีในการติดตั้ง bpytop คุณสามารถใช้ตัวจัดการแพ็คเกจเฉพาะสำหรับการแจกจ่ายของคุณ หรือใช้แพ็คเกจ snap หรือสร้างด้วยตนเอง
ติดตั้ง BpyTOP โดยใช้ PIP Package Manager
ขั้นแรก ตรวจสอบเวอร์ชันของ python ที่ทำงานบนระบบปฏิบัติการ Linux ของคุณโดยการพิมพ์
python3 --version
ตรวจสอบว่ามีการติดตั้ง pip ตัวจัดการแพ็คเกจ python หรือไม่ หากไม่ได้ติดตั้ง pip3 โดยใช้บทความของเราเกี่ยวกับการติดตั้ง pip ในระบบปฏิบัติการ Linux ต่างๆ
sudo apt install python3-pip [On Debian/Ubuntu]
sudo yum install python-pip [On CentOS/RHEL]
sudo dnf install python3 [On Fedora]
ตอนนี้การพึ่งพาของเราทั้งหมดพอใจกับการติดตั้ง bpytop
sudo pip3 install bpytop
มีข้อความ “คำเตือน ” ปรากฏขึ้นระหว่างการติดตั้ง Bpytop ได้รับการติดตั้งใน .local/bin
ใต้โฮมไดเร็กตอรี่ของฉัน ซึ่งไม่ได้เป็นส่วนหนึ่งของตัวแปรสภาพแวดล้อม PATH ตอนนี้เราจะดำเนินการต่อและเพิ่มเส้นทางที่ติดตั้งให้กับตัวแปร PATH
echo $PATH
export PATH=$PATH:/home/tecmint/.local/bin
echo $PATH
ติดตั้ง BpyTOP โดยใช้พื้นที่เก็บข้อมูล GIT
ตรวจสอบให้แน่ใจว่าติดตั้ง git บนเครื่องของคุณแล้ว เนื่องจากเราจำเป็นต้องโคลนแพ็คเกจจาก GitHub ทำตามขั้นตอนด้านล่างเพื่อติดตั้ง bpytop ด้วยตนเอง
sudo apt-get install git [On Debian/Ubuntu]
sudo yum install git [On CentOS/RHEL/Fedora]
git clone https://github.com/aristocratos/bpytop.git
cd bpytop
sudo make install
ติดตั้ง BpyTOP โดยใช้ Package Manager
สำหรับ Ubuntu/Debian ที่ใช้ bpytop มีอยู่ในที่เก็บของ Azlux ทำตามขั้นตอนด้านล่างเพื่อรับ repo และติดตั้ง bpytop
echo "deb http://packages.azlux.fr/debian/ buster main" | sudo tee /etc/apt/sources.list.d/azlux.list
wget -qO - https://azlux.fr/repo.gpg.key | sudo apt-key add -
sudo apt update
sudo apt install bpytop
สำหรับ Fedora และ CentOS/RHEL bpytop สามารถใช้งานได้กับที่เก็บ EPEL
sudo yum install epel-release
sudo yum install bpytop
สำหรับ Arch Linux ให้ใช้ที่เก็บ AUR ตามที่แสดง
git clone https://aur.archlinux.org/bpytop.git
cd bpytop
makepkg -si
ตอนนี้คุณพร้อมที่จะเปิดแอปพลิเคชันแล้ว เปิด bpytop โดยเรียกใช้ “bpytop ” ในเทอร์มินัล
bpytop
จากมุมซ้ายบน คุณจะพบตัวเลือกในการสลับระหว่างโหมดต่างๆ และตัวเลือกในการใช้เมนู
มี 3 โหมดที่แตกต่างกัน คุณสามารถเปลี่ยนมุมมองจากเมนู → “โหมดมุมมอง ” หรือเปลี่ยนโหมด: ดังที่แสดงในภาพก่อนหน้า
มีตัวเลือกมากมายเกินกว่าที่คุณจะกำหนดค่าได้จากตัวเลือก “เมนู”
นั่นคือทั้งหมดสำหรับบทความนี้ ติดตั้ง bpytop เล่นกับมัน และแบ่งปันประสบการณ์ของคุณกับเรา